Somatic Experiencing

Somatic Experiencing® (SE) is a gentle, body-centered approach that helps release stress and trauma stored in the nervous system. Rather than retelling painful stories, SE helps us tune into the body’s wisdom (sensations, images, impulses, and rhythms) as a guide.

It works with the body’s natural survival patterns, like fight, flight, freeze, or fawn, to support completion and release of what has been “stuck.”

So many of us carry the weight of past experiences: from childhood, an overwhelming event or accident, or a slow build-up of daily stress. Over time, this can leave us feeling on edge, shut down, or disconnected from ourselves and others. SE offers a way to gently unwind these patterns and come back into balance, resilience, and ease.
